In my opinion, food services at Hyderabad campus are better than those at Mohali. May be this is because of the greater scale and variety of food available at Hyderabad. Some thoughts follow.
Hyderabad
Goyal's : The serving size at Goel's is generous. One plate of Dosa or Paratha means two pieces of decent size so exercise caution. The daily thali is the closest to ghar-ka-khana and generally good.
Subway & CCD: Standard stuff. Take your pick.
Spipz Juice Bar: Not all that you see on the menu is available but nevertheless, a good assortment.
Cafe: Standard bakery tastes great and high on calorie :J but the tea and coffee tend to get stale and not always good.
Cooks: Cooks for cooking and dish cleaning do come on campus and though I have not used their services the general wisdom is that they provide the most cost efficient service.
Mohali
Sarovar: This is more like a hotel. Limited menu. No ghar-ka-khana kind of feel. Portion sizes are small and costs are steep. Look and feel, cutlery, and infrastructure is much better than Hyderabad though.
CCD: Again it is standard. They are always short on change though.
Cafe: Very limited menu. All high calorie deep fried delicious stuff available here. Probably the coffee and lemonade are the most healthy eating options here.
Cooks: Cooks and maids visit the campus similar to Hyderabad. The institute seems to discourage cooks as they take the precious little business available to Sarovar.
